The Palestinian Ministry of Foreign Affairs condemned the statements and positions made by the extremist minister Smotrich, especially those related to inciting calls to deepen settlement and annex the occupied West Bank, in a continuous and direct threat to the opportunity to establish the Palestinian state on the ground according to the two-state solution principle, and his open incitement against the Palestinian National Authority and the people’s rights to their homeland.

In a statement on Wednesday, the ministry considered these statements as an extension of a series of inciting calls practiced by several Israeli officials, falling within the framework of committing more crimes of settlement, annexation, extermination, and displacement against the Palestinian people, including the seizure of 455 dunams of land in the governorates of Nablus and Qalqilya, a house in Hebron, the old Hebron municipality building, a school, and ongoing demolition crimes.

It affirmed that all unilateral illegal measures and plans by the occupation to change the historical, political, and legal reality in the occupied West Bank, including Jerusalem, do not establish any right for the occupation over the occupied Palestinian land, and are considered illegal and null from their foundation, disregarding the international consensus rejecting the occupation and settlement crimes in all their forms.

The Palestinian Foreign Ministry is following up with countries and components of the international community on the repercussions and dangers of these raids, calling for imposing more sanctions and measures to force the occupation government to stop its violent targeting of the Palestinian people and to compel it to implement the international peace will.
